Fundamentally Changing America: Obama Then and Now *Video Montage*
When President Obama promised Americans ‘hope and change’ during the run up to the 2008 Presidential election his supporters thought he meant a change for the better.
Few would have believed that when Barack Obama said he would “fundamentally change America,” it would actually make things worse – much worse.
This latest video montage from Fox News and now disavowed by the network as the work of a rogue associate producer, has democrats and some republicans claiming it is biased against the President and reminiscent of 1930′s propaganda.
The video, which takes a look at where the nation stood on jobs, prices for food and energy, the national debt, and government assistance programs, compares how far we’ve come (or fallen) since President Obama took office.

Obama – Then and Now:
Key Statistics comparing 2008 and 2012:
National Debt Then: $ 10 Trillion
Now: $ 15.7 Trillion (Up 57%)Jobless Rate Then: 7.8%
Now: 8.3% (officially)Food Stamp Dependence Then: 28.2 Million
Now: 46.2 Million (Up 63%)Price of Gas Then: $ 2.50 /Gal
Now: $ 3.68 /Gal (Up 47%)Price of Beef Then: $ 2.35 /lb
Now: $ 3.01 /lb (Up 28%)Price of Bacon Then: $ 3.75 /lb
Now: $ 4.60 /lb (Up 23.3%)Price of Bread Then: $ 1.97
Now: $ 2.05 (Up 4%)Families with no Savings Then: 18.%
Now: 23.4%
